    Its an alternative to the 2xGauss and 2ER-PPC variant. It deals more damage, has a little bit more range but it doesn't fokus as much as with PPCs.
    I played a similarly built in my banshee (1xGauss, 2ER-LL, 2LL) and it made a lot of fun.

    I have 3 weapon groups:
    1) LMB, 2ERLLs of the left Arm
    2) RMB, 2ERLLs of the right Arm
    3) 2 Gauss

    When you see an enemy you first fire one group of lasers and start charging the Gauss, fire them, and then fire the other lasers. Very nice on long and shorter distances. :)
    Armor, DHS and Ammo are mutable

    First of all, this is a DWF-P build.
    Secound, you have unefficient weapon groups. You put all weapons on the left arm on the left mouse button and all weapons on the right arm on the right mouse button. When you then shoot your lasers, you just release your mouse button when the beam is done and release a Gauss projectile, giving you 37.6 pinpoint damage. If the enemy is gone before you could hit him you just overload the Gauss and don't waste a shot before the lasers would shoot again.
    Third, too many heat sinks. As long as you shoot your arms with a pause of 1 secound, you can stay in a fight very long. I have only the fixed 13 heatsinks and never overheat.
    Fourth, too much ammo for the Gauss. Four tons are sufficient for the battles a Dire Wolf will face, otherwise you lack other equipment or weapons.
    Fifth, always have LRMs. You are so slow, that you won't even see all enemies in the battles. With an LRM20 you can at least hit them once when you allies fight them and get an assist for money and xp. Or you add an LRM10 and add cAP as well as a targeting computer.
    Sixth, always have a cAP and a TAG with you in a slow Dire Whale, then your allies can help you or even see the enemies that you face.
